A prisoner has gone missing from Curran-Fromhold Correctional Facility in Holmesburg.

Kevin Turner [photo], 22, was admitted in March for firearms and burglary charges. Turner, who’d been working a 1 p.m. to 9 p.m. shift in the kitchen last night, was discovered missing at 8 this morning, and has not yet been found. continue reading »

newsSaturday – The FBI is searching for Omar Roane, a prisoner who broke free Friday afternoon in Mayfair. Roane and two other prisoners in a police van broke out the back door around 2:30 p.m. Friday when the vehicle was stopped at Cottman and Frankford avenues.

Police apprehended the two other suspects, but Roane, 22, is still on the loose. His rap sheet includes the 2009 murder of a 17-year-old, for which Roane has a Sept. 1 court date. The van was on its way to Holmesburg’s Curran-Fromhold Correctional Facility when Roane and the others escaped. continue reading »

UPDATE (Dec. 16) — Oscar Alvarado was captured Monday afternoon at the Neshaminy Inn at Old Lincoln Highway and Route 1.

UPDATE (Dec. 3) — Prison officials are still investigating Alvarado’s escape, and are no closer to finding him. Prison Commissioner Louis Giorla said it’s likely Alvarado had help on the inside.

UPDATE –  Alvarado escaped by using an unauthorized visitor’s pass. He was able to get past two security check points and 12 officers before making his way into the visitors room where he put on civilian clothes. Authorities believe Alvarado is now clean shaven.

Police are looking for a murder suspect who broke free from prison last night.

Oscar Alvarado, 27, escaped from Curran-Fromhold Correctional Facility on State Road around 6 p.m. on Thanksgiving. Alvarado is 5’7″, 160 pounds and has multiple tattoos on his left arm, in addition to a tattoo of a woman on his back. He could be wearing jeans and a white T-shirt. continue reading »
